1. Excessive Condensation

Double glazing is an excellent method of keeping heat in your home and reduce energy bills. However, it's important to be aware of the indications that your windows may need to be replaced when condensation is causing a lot of. This could lead to various issues like mildew and mould.

Condensation happens when warm, humid and moist air is brought into contact with the cold surface. You may have observed this in your own home when you've awakened to discover that your glasses have gotten a watery coating on the surface, or you could have observed it outside when the temperature has fallen below the dew point and moisture forms on the cool glass.

This is usually due to an increase in internal humidity when the outside temperature decreases. Moisture can also form on the inside of windows if there's not enough ventilation, or if your house is too hot and the window is open while you shower or cooking.

External condensation typically forms on the plaster surface close to the window. This isn't as much of an issue as it seems because the warmth of the sun and the movement of air tends to dry it out quickly. It's worthwhile to look into specialist glass that can ward off the accumulation of condensation. For instance, Pilkington's ActivTM Self-Cleaning Glass, which has a hydrophilic surface that repels moisture and minimises condensation.

If you notice internal condensation, if it's between the window panes, it's a sign that the seal has been damaged and the window requires replacing. It's also likely to be permitting heat to escape, which is why it's essential to get the issue looked into by a professional.

3. Unsealed Windows

Double-glazed windows consist of two panes, with an opening between them. This creates an insulating layer to prevent your warm air escaping and cold air from outside coming inside. In contrast to single pane windows the double glazed window offers more insulation and can dramatically reduce energy bills by keeping your home warm for Window.Replacement Near Me a longer period of time.

In a window made of sealed glass, the space in between the two panes is filled with inert gases such as argon xenon and krypton. These gases impede the transfer of heat within the window, making it more energy efficient and lowering your heating costs. In time, however, window.replacement near Me the seal between glass may break, allowing air to pass through, which reduces its insulation properties.

Foggy windows are another indication that the seal around your windows has failed, allowing moisture to seep in. The fog will typically disappear when the weather changes, but you may still experience draughts.

A weak seal around your windows can also let insects such as ants, spiders and centipedes enter your home. It could also let pollen and dirt in which can trigger allergies inside your home. A strong window seal will also reduce noise from the street or other sources.

If you're not sure if your seal is broken, get it checked as soon as you can. A professional will be able to inform you how to fix it and replace the damaged IGU unit. The expert will disassemble your window sash, remove the old IGU unit and replace it with a new one. If the IGU unit is covered by warranty, your contractor or manufacturer will cover the cost.
